Transaction 77f06712f2503d2c9781c38b5683facfed2e594e15fc2bd6d9f80bc14033cb96
1 Input
2 Outputs
- 77f06712f2503d2c9781c38b5683facfed2e594e15fc2bd6d9f80bc14033cb96:0
- 77f06712f2503d2c9781c38b5683facfed2e594e15fc2bd6d9f80bc14033cb96:1
value 200000000
address 3LEHTcjrBYa65Nr8MdqRm4uNgN1SFoMcFj
value 399994306
address 13wnv1KwiS7v8QdCJSiAWpdkkWMYWRqTrR